Intrigued in expanding food for sale in the City of Chicago? Below is a listing of frequently asked inquiries pertaining to the guidelines and policies that growers ought to consider when planning an urban agriculture project.

The zoning change does not change any type of various other codes dealing with composting, building licenses, acquiring or renting City had property, organization licenses or environmental contamination. There are existing codes that regulate these issues and they stay completely impact and might be appropriate to your task. Neighborhood yards are commonly possessed or managed by public entities, civic companies or community-based organizations and kept by volunteers.

Urban farms grow food that is intended to be offered, either on a not-for-profit or for-profit basis. Due to their commercial purpose, urban ranches require an organization certificate.

Composting is enabled however only for plant material that is produced and used on site. The quantity of garden compost product can not go beyond 25 cubic lawns at any offered time according to the requirements in 7-28-715 of the City's Municipal Code. Yes. Due to the fact that the dirt at the majority of new garden websites requires changing, garden compost, dirt, timber chips, or other materials can be gotten to construct or boost the growing space - sustainability.

Approval of food scraps or other waste surpasses the intended objective of a community garden. Area yard accessory structures might be up to 575 square feet in area.

If a structure permit is needed then the hoophouse will be considered an accessory building. You can discover more regarding the structure authorization requirements by getting in touch with the Department of Structures. The 25,000-square-foot size limit is meant to avoid a single community yard from dominating an offered block or diminishing the block's existing domestic or business personality.

The limit does not put on yards found in Public Open Room (POS) districts. Can there be even more than one neighborhood garden that is 25,000 square feet on a solitary block? Yes. The size limitation puts on individual gardens, not to private blocks. No. Fence is not called for, nevertheless, gardens that have large parking lot may be needed to install fencing or other landscaping features.

B1 & B2 areas require that all industrial use tasks be conducted inside your home. Is fence required for urban farms? Fences may be called for, along with landscape design and testing, for specific parking areas and outside work or storage areas depending on area and the specific activity taking area.



Urban farms require building licenses and zoning approvals prior to construction (garden care). Other forms of city review may be required depending on particular frameworks, activities, size, landscaping, licensing, public health and stormwater management issues.

Yes. The sort of license is established by what is occurring at the website. The Division of Organization Matters and Customer Defense can assist figure out the specific kind of company certificate that's needed. Yes. Off road auto parking is required for the majority of industrial jobs in Chicago. The required variety of car parking spaces is based on the variety of employees dealing with website and not the square video of the growing space.

Yes. Urban farms are enabled on check my site rooftops in ideal zoning areas. Nevertheless, a zoning review and structure license are called for in order to install any type of roof frameworks and an organization certificate is required as defined above. Yes. A city ranch can offer compost product created on site, however, the procedure must adhere to the laws in 7-28-715 of the Chicago Municipal Code. Yes. Aquaponic systems are permitted indoors on city farms in several zoning districts. A zoning testimonial and building authorization is called for in order to mount frameworks or systems and a business permit is called for as described above.

Approximately five hives or nests of honey bees may be kept as an accessory usage. Nevertheless, beekeepers have to sign up with the Illinois Department of Farming.
